NEW CAR DEALERS OF WEST TEXAS INC, founded in 2009, is a micro nonprofit in the Community Improvement sector that reported $28K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025. Revenue decreased 6%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$44K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 54% operating deficit.

Mission

THE NEW CAR DEALERS OF WEST TEXAS, INC. IS A REGIONAL MEMBER ORGANIZATION WITH A MEMBERSHIP COMPRISED OF INDIVIDUALS AND ORGANIZATIONS ENGAGED IN BUSINESS IN ONE OR MORE OF THE COUNTIES LOCATED IN THE WESTERN PORTION OF THE STATE OF TEXAS, AS SET FORTH IN THE ORGANIZATION'S BYLAWS. MEMBERS ARE ENGAGED IN NEW MOTOR VEHICLE SALES AND SERVICE, OR ARE PARTIES TO A FRANCHISE AGREEMENT WITH A MANUFACTURER OF MOTOR VEHICLES OR ARE AUTHORIZED DISTRIBUTORS OF MOTOR VEHICLE MANUFACTURERS. THE PURPOSES OF THE ORGANIZATION ARE TO: (1) FOSTER AND PROMOTE THE INTERESTS OF ITS MEMBERS; (2) FOSTER AND PROMOTE THE PUBLIC INTEREST AS IT RELATES TO THE BUSINESS OF THE SALE OF NEW MOTOR VEHICLES; (3) OBTAIN, RETAIN, AND DISSEMINATE INFORMATION OF IMPORTANCE TO THE ASSOCIATION'S MEMBERSHIP; (4) PROMOTE COOPERATION BETWEEN AND AMONG THE MEMBERS OF THE ASSOCIATION; (5) INCREASE PUBLIC AWARENESS OF THE BUSINESS ENGAGED IN THE ASSOCIATION'S MEMBERS; (6) REPRESENT THE ASSOCIATION'S MEMBERSHIP IN ANY FORUM, PUBL
